Schools made flood relief centres


Looking around: Fadhlina (second, left) visiting the exhibition grounds at Pasir Puteh Gong Chokoh Vocational College. — Bernama

PASIR PUTEH: More than 3,000 schools nationwide have been gazetted as flood relief centres, says Education Minister Fadhlina Sidek.

She said the ministry’s flood committee held a meeting with the National Disaster Management Agency to coordinate preparations for these centres.

“The schools that have been gazetted as flood relief centres are ready.

“Most importantly, we need to remind students and teachers to always take care of their safety in facing this test,” she said.

Her remarks were made after opening the Agrotek Madani@KVKPM 2023 Carnival at Pasir Puteh Vocational College here yesterday, Bernama reported.

Also present was Education director-general Datuk Pkharuddin Ghazali.

The Education Minister also said the ministry would conduct training and establish a flood control room to monitor the situation at relief centres.

“We will also improve the facilities at the centres and conduct preparatory training.

“In terms of operations, for example, asset transfer, if there is a forecast issued by MetMalaysia, we will transfer the assets immediately,” she added.
